The Science of Sleep and Dreams | Documentary Story for Sleep
Lights Out Library: Sleep Documentaries · 33
In this episode, I take you on a new exploration journey, to discover what science can tell us about sleep and dreams: What happens when we sleep? What are the phases of sleep and the difference between quiescent sleep and paradoxical/REM sleep? Why do we need it? What are intermediary states of consciousness like…
